Solicitors wrongly billing chargors for change of bank names in charge documents

The Consumers Association of Penang calls on the Malaysian Bar Council to immediately direct its members to refrain from billing charges for preparing Change of Name forms and Vesting Orders for changing bank names in charge documents when discharging properties from banks that have changed names due to mergers. CAP and SAM glad that proposed offshore project has been scrapped

CAP and Sahabat Alam Malaysia (SAM) are very glad that the proposed creation of offshore concrete structures for mixed development slated to be developed on the West Coast of Penang Island has been scrapped.
